Commercial Flights Commence at Bhogapuram’s Alluri Sitarama Raju International Airport
Commercial flight operations began at Alluri Sitarama Raju International Airport in Bhogapuram, with the first flight arriving from Hyderabad. The airport, inaugurated by Prime Minister Narendra Modi on August 1, features modern technology alongside traditional cultural elements. Passengers praised the infrastructure and smooth flight experience. Ceremonial events marked the opening, including lamp-lighting and distribution of goody bags. Security remains heightened due to Independence Day alerts, and the airport aims to enhance connectivity in North Andhra Pradesh.
